The Invisible Security Chip

Since 1996, almost every car key looks simple but hides a tiny induction coil called a “transponder.” If the car’s computer doesn’t detect this specific chip’s ID, the fuel pump is disabled. We have the sophisticated equipment to “introduce” new chips to your car’s security system.

Programming Workflow

1

Chip ID

We scan your existing key (if available) to identify the transponder family (e.g., Texas Crypto, Phillips, Megamos).

2

PIN Retrieval

For Chrysler, Dodge, and Nissan, we extract a 4-digit PIN code from the BCM to bypass the security wall.

3

Authorization

Our tablet writes the new key's ID into the authorized slots of the ECU memory.

4

Validation

We cycle the ignition and watch the security light. If it goes out solidly, the car has accepted the new relationship.

FAQ: Chip Keys

My key turns but the car won't start.
This is the classic sign of a transponder failure. The mechanical cut is correct, but the chip is dead or de-programmed. We can diagnose this in seconds.
Do you need the car to make a spare?
Usually, yes. While we can clone some simple chips without the car, most modern keys require an 'On-Board' programming procedure.
Can I program it myself?
Some older Fords and GMs allow 'on-board' programming if you have two working keys. If you only have one (or none), you need our specialized equipment.

What is a transponder key and why does it need programming?

A transponder key contains a microchip that communicates with your vehicle's immobilizer system. When you insert the key and turn it, the chip must send the correct code to the immobilizer to allow the engine to start. Programming syncs the chip's code with your vehicle's computer. Without proper programming, the key will unlock doors but won't start the engine.
